Planning applications can be easily submitted and paid for online through the Planning Portal which eliminates the need to supply paper copies of documentation. You can also complete part of an application online and submit the remainder by post.

          For most building work, you will need Building Regulations approval in addition to planning permission and we advise you to check with Building Control staff (01730 234207) when drawing up your planning application.
